Forum >> Principianti >> Possbilità di tenere le variabili settate nel momento in cui si spegne il programma.

Pagina: 1

C'è possibilità di tenere i valori all'interno delle variabili quando si spegne il programma? Anche utilizzando un file dove registro queste variabili, e poi quando riparte il programma me lo va a leggere.
Perchè mi sembra di non aver trovato niente del genere, ma visto che sono super principiante, probabilmente mi è sfuggito.




Ciao,



ti consiglio di dare un'occhiata al JSON, che è molto semplice dal momento che praticamente lavori solo con delle liste e dei dizionari.

Ti suggerisco sempre la guida di HTML.it che mi sembra molto chiara.




Un piccolo esempio di codice potrebbe essere questo:




import json #importo il modulo json che è presente nella libreria standard

data = {"var1": "value1", "var2": "value2"}

with open("percorso/al/tuo/file.json", "w") as outputfile:
	json.dump(data , outputfile) #scrivo i dati nel file

newData = json.load(open("percorso/al/tuo/file.json")) #carica il file e ne salva il contenuto nella variabile newData

print(newData["var1")) #output = "value1"
print(newData["var2])) #output = "value2"


Grazie mille di nuovo.... Mi metto subito a studiare questa cosa... Grazie!!
Di nulla :)


Pagina: 1



Esegui il login per scrivere una risposta.